RIP协议、OSPF协议笔记整理


一、动态路由协议

什么是动态路由协议?
动态路由协议:通过在路由器上运行动态路由协议,在路由器之间交互路由信息,学习路由信息最后生成路由转发表项。常见的动态路由协议:RIP、OSPF、ISIS、EIGRP、BGP。
什么时候适合使用动态路由协议?
适合路由器数量较多、网段数量较多、网络结构复杂、网络灵活多变型结构中。
那路由器数量少的时候、网络结构简单的时候适合用静态路由,静态路由的优先级为60。
动态路由协议分类:
1.按照工作范围进行分类
IGP—内部网关协议,一个AS内部使用的协议为IGP (RIP OSPF EIGRP ISIS)
BGP—边界网关协议,不同的AS之间使用的协议为BGP(范围)(BGP—协议名称)

AS,一个自治系统就是处于一个管理机构控制之下的路由器和网络群组。也可以说一家运营商公司就是一个AS。

2.按照协议的特点进行分类:
距离矢量型:RIP EIGRP (只传递路由信息)意思就是一个路由器告诉你怎么去一个网段,也可以理解为你找一个人问路,他告诉你怎么去那里,但是有个缺点就是告诉你的路可能是错的.
链路状态型:OSPF ISIS(既传递路由信息有传递拓扑信息)这个的理解就是路由器会告诉你各个路由器之间的结构.也可以理解给了你一个地图,缺点资源占用太多.

3. 按照是否传递网络掩码进行分类
有类别路由协议:不传递网络掩码(RIPV1) 就是ip地址分类,分A类B类等,他们的网络掩码自动生成.
无类别路由协议:传递网络掩码(其他) 就是子网划分过的IP地址.

二、RIP协议

RIP协议的基本描述:

  • 按照使用范围分类:IGP
  • 按照算法特点分类:距离矢量型协议,算法贝尔曼-福特
  • 按照是否传递网络掩码:RIPV1不携带,RIPV2携带
  • 封装:RIP协议基于UDP封装,UDP端口号520
  • RIPV1:有类别的距离矢量型网络;RIPV2:无类别的距离矢量型路由协议

RIP 协议版本:分为三个版本,RIPV1、RIPV2为IPV4服务;RIPNG为IPV6提供服务.
RIP协议基于UDP封装,为不可靠传输,要但学到路由就必须达到可靠的传输结果,达到可靠的传输结果有两种:1.tcp的确认重传机制,2.周期性传输.而RIP协议的工作原理是周期性发送路由信息,传递路由,周期时间默认为30s.
消息数据包:request (请求),response(响应)

数据发送目标地址:RIPV1(255.255.255.255),RIPV2(224.0.0.9)

RIP协议默认优先机值:100(可以修改)

RIP协议cost开销值:默认值为0,路由信息每传递一次,值增加1,也就是经过一个路由器,开销值就加1,最大为15, 16代表不可达。

RIP协议关键机制:

  1. 水平分割机制:通过一个接口接收的路由不能再从该接口转发出去。这个是避免出现路由环路的问题。
  2. 毒性逆转水平分割机制:毒化路由就是开销值为16的路由,当一个网段出现问题,其他路由会一直等待180s,为了避免这种情况就发送一个毒性路由,其他路由收到后也会打破水平分割机制回复这个路由,来进行确认收到,并且告诉其他路由器,该路由不可达,赶紧删除,所以叫做毒性逆转水平分割机制。
  3. RIP协议计时器:思科:更新 (30s) 无效(180s) 抑制(180) 刷新(240s)
    华为:更新 (30s) 无效 (180s)(将这条路由信息从路由器中删除,然后将路由信息保存到RIP数据库中) 回收(120s)-》(再过120s就彻底从数据库删除路由信息)
  4. 触发更新: 当网络结构比较稳定的话,如果周期性发送路由信息则太浪费资源了,所以当网络结构发生改变时才触发更新。

RIP 协议部署:

启用RIP 协议并指定协议号(协议号只具有本地意义)
要想有全局意义必须所有的进程号要一致。在这里插入图片描述
选择版本
RIPV1:有类别的距离矢量型网络;RIPV2:无类别的距离矢量型路由协议
在这里插入图片描述
Network 通告(RIP 协议支持主类通告,例如A类,B类,C类网段;network 1.0.0.0 )
1.将本路由器上接口IP地址以1开头所有接口激活(激活代表着能发送和接收RIP的相关数据包)
2.将激活的接口所对应的路由通告进入RIP协议)
在这里插入图片描述
在这里插入图片描述

在这里插入图片描述

RIP 协议手工汇总:目的与静态手工汇总一致 (优点:减少路由条目,加快查找速度,增加网络的稳定性)
位置:部署在明细路由传递的出向接口上(建议:在明细路由所在路由器的出向接口 )
在这里插入图片描述
查看:
在这里插入图片描述
下发缺省路由:
(在边界处做缺省路由)
在这里插入图片描述
在RIP协议依然会出现无法精确汇总导致路由黑洞,当出现缺省路由时导致环路问题。 解决方
案与静态一致。

三、OSPF协议

OSPF协议基本信息描述
OSPF :开放式最短路径优先协议

  1. 协议使用范围:IGP
  2. 协议算法特点:链路状态型路由协议
  3. 协议是否传递网络掩码:传递网络掩码(无类别的路由协议)
  4. 协议封装: 基于IP协议封装,协议号为89 (数据封装只有三层,数据传输是不可靠的,但他保证达到的可靠效果的是确认重传)

OSPF特点:

  1. OSPF 是一种链路状态型协议
  2. OSPF 传递的是 LSA (链路状态通告 6种类型LSA 1 2 3 4 5 7) LSA就是指传递路由信息和拓扑信息
  3. OSPF 更新方式: 触发更新 + 30分钟的周期更新 (触发更新:当网络稳定的情况下不发送路由信息,网络结构一旦变了就直接发送路由信息;30分钟周期更新是全网络更新一次)
  4. OSPF 更新地址:224.0.0.5 224.0.0.6
  5. OSPF 支持区域划分
  6. OSPF 是一种比较消耗路由器资源的协议

OSPF 区域:

  • OSPF支持区域的划分: 1.限制LSA的传播范围 2.减少LSA的数量

  • OSPF 区域的划分:基于接口(链路)

  • 在这里插入图片描述

  • OSPF 区域的标识: 1.十进制数 2.类似于IP地址 A.B.C.D

  • 区域分类:1、骨干区域(0区域) 2、非骨干区域 (非0区域)

区域设计原则:
1.OSPF网络中必须存在并且唯一的骨干区域(area 0)(单区域可以不为area 0 )
2…若存在非骨干区域,非骨干区域必须与骨干区域直接相连
在这里插入图片描述
OSPF路由器角色:
骨干路由器:一个路由器的所有接口都属于区域0的路由器叫做骨干路由器
非骨干路由器:一个路由器的所有接口都属于非骨干区域的路由器叫做非骨干路由器
ABR:区域边界路由器
ASBR:自治系统边界路由器
在这里插入图片描述

在这里插入图片描述
OSPF协议开销值计算: 使用参考带宽/链路带宽,得到每段链路开销值,路由开销值为整天路
径开销值之和。(开销值为整数,有小数的话之间舍弃,如果为0.1的话,直接为1)

Router-id:路由器标识符,在整个OSPF网络中标识本路由器的唯一性。(这是因为ospf传递拓扑信息)
Router-id选取方式:1.手工指定最优先 2.选择最大环回接口IP地址 3.选择最大物理接口IP地址
如果没有Router-id ,ospf协议都不能工作。

OSPF协议部署:

启用OSPF协议,指定进程号100(进程号与RIP协议中作用功能一致),手工指定routerID

在这里插入图片描述
创建OSPF区域:
在这里插入图片描述
Network 通告(支持反掩码通告)
反掩码:32个二进制组成,由连续的0加连续的1组成,0代表的固定位,1代表的是可变位。
例如:1.1.1.0 ------- 0.0.0.255
如果通告一个具体的IP地址,反掩码就是0.0.0.0 例如 1.1.1.1 -------0.0.0.0
在这里插入图片描述
OSPF 协议三张表:
1.OSPF 邻居表
在这里插入图片描述
2.OSPF LSDB表 (链路状态数据库)
在这里插入图片描述
3.OSPF路由表
在这里插入图片描述
下方缺省路由:
缺省路由产生方式:

  1. 本路由器已经存在其他方式缺省时
    在这里插入图片描述

  2. 若不存在其他方式,可以强制产生
    在这里插入图片描述

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值